I'll give you a pass on the above comment,

Check out 1010tire.com... it's all about rolling diameter....

19s vs 20s is about a difference in tire thickness.... it isn't about how low you can go... as long as your rolling diameter stays within 3% of OEM, you can go as low or high on either size wheel....

Most people don't roll on 20s because it requires a very small tire which isn't practical (for a lot of members) for daily use, because minimal tire means less forgiveness with potholes and road imperfections (aka bent wheel).

Also keep in mind the other variables: offset (ET) and wheel thickness as well, they all play a very important factor in fitment for lowering. (And brake caliper clearance in some cases as well)

Edit: there is legitimate concerns with weight, as 20s are typically very heavy.... but I don't think you're concerned with that, because if so, you would go 18s for sure

Wheel width is not a factor in rolling diameter. You want the same size tires all around.

With that said, 255's will fit just fine on your front wheels. They will have aggressive stretch on the 10.5's in the rear though. You may want to look at 265's in the rear if you're truing to avoid that, but you'd need to step down in profile specs to bring it back within diameter tolerances of the 255's. Math is escaping me at the moment - maybe a 265/30 in the rear?

Our cars use the latter. Just set the TPMS in the MMI.

The only exception being 2009 B8 models which still used separate TPMS sensors in each wheel. Audi switched to the ABS wheel speed sensor in 2010.

Just to chime in. I went %5 taller than 'recommended' with my 20s. so recommended would be 245/30-20, I am running 245/35-20 Toyo Proxes 4Plus tires on 20x8.5 et38 wheels, and my speedometer now is exactly correct, according to GPS readings. Auto manufactures set the speedometers a little higher than the car is actually traveling, so that you can never be going faster(actual speed) than the car's dash reads, when running the stock wheel and tire set up. It's a legal thing, but, like I said, the taller tires actually corrected the actual vehicle speed.

http://www.kepfeltoltes.eu/images/hdd1/2018/04/01/7472018_03_31_14.01.17.jpgLong story short, no, as long as you're aligned and you're not extremely low. You could have rubbing issues in some instances. I noticed the importance of balanace and such a bit more going from 47 to 32. In addition, as the wheel distance increase from the hub you should feel more vibration because of the increased moment arm.
